lorb = 2 in case.inorb and l = 2 in case.indm [1-3]

[3] For additional information on case.inorb and case.indm, see section "7.3.3 Input" and section "7.9.3 Input" in the WIEN2k 14.2 usersguide, respectively: http://www.wien2k.at/reg_user/textbooks/usersguide.pdf
